The Coast Guard published a proposed rule and seeks public comment on a petition that requests the Coast Guard to initiate a rulemaking to address mariner occupational health and safety.
In the attachments to its petition, which asserts that the Coast Guard has failed to provide adequate workplace safety and health measures to protect limited tonnage merchant mariners, the National Mariner’s Association has identified several safety and occupational health issues that are not currently addressed under the jurisdiction of the Coast Guard.
The Coast Guard will consider all comments received in response to this notice in determining whether or not to initiate the requested rulemaking.
